Several months ago, I became burdened to begin a Bible study for Soldiers in Iraq. Not just a question and answer time of discussion–that really doesn’t fit my personality or teaching style. I wanted to “get in the weeds” during my teaching and encourage myself to prepare each week a very detailed lesson. I really wanted a Sunday School lesson to help me prepare. I thought about having a subscription through Lifeway–but that would take too long…I’m only in Iraq 15 months! I thought about having a church to send me some material–but then, that would burden a church to get me a copy each quarter. So I googled some options and discovered Lifeway Lessons. While the Lifeway Lessons offer a quality teaching plan for discussion, I decided to use the commentary as my teaching plan.
The commentary gives me a framework to go by during my busy week to prepare. I supplement these materials with the New American Commentary and use the commentary outline as a guide as I teach my class. The written commentary allows the research time to be reduced, so I can focus on meditating and personalizing my teaching to the people who come each week to my class. The online version allows me to download the entire lesson–including a handout for my students–as a MS Word document. I can then cut and paste and adjust the outline–without spending so much time writing it all down. It is a wonderful tool for me.
